Al-Qaida blamed for resort bombings

The Israeli army believes that al-Qaida carried out three car bombings in Egyptian resorts last week that killed at least 34 people.

Military chief Lieutenant General Moshe Yaalon told parliament’s Foreign Affairs and Defence Committee that the army’s intelligence latest assessment is “the international jihad” carried out the attacks in resorts on the Sinai peninsula.
